The Department of Environmental Services (ENV)Environmental Quality Division, is seeking a Wastewater Laboratory Director for their Wastewater Treatment Plant Laboratory. The lab is currently located in Honolulu but will be moving to Kapolei later this year. The Wastewater Laboratory Director plans, directs and coordinates, through subordinate supervisors, the wastewater environmental quality laboratories; plans and coordinates sampling and analytical services provided to other City and State agencies; and plans and directs wastewater environmental quality research studies.
